Kendrick Lamar Reignites Rap Feud with J.Cole and Drake on New Song “Like That”

1 Min Read

Rap heavyweights Kendrick Lamar, Drake, and J. Cole are back in the headlines, with Lamar sparking a fresh feud on Future and Metro Boomin’s new track “Like That.”

In his featured verse, Lamar throws shade at Drake and J. Cole’s recent collaboration, “First Person Shooter,” potentially referencing lyrics about chart success. He then goes on to declare himself the sole “big rapper,” seemingly rejecting the notion of a “Big 3” dominating the rap scene.

This fiery diss track has ignited a firestorm on social media, with fans buzzing about the rekindled beef between these rap titans. The hashtag #Big3isOver is already trending, highlighting the potential shift in power dynamics within the industry.
